Regency Reunions at Christmas Book Cover Enlarge Book Cover
Three festive Regency second-chance romances in one volume

‘Tis the season…

For three reunion romances!

In The Major’s Christmas Return by Diane Gaston: at her friend’s house for Christmas, Caroline’s shocked her fellow houseguest is Major Nashfield—who left her at the altar! In A Proposal for the Penniless Lady by Laura Martin: Isobel’s always regretted obeying her father and turning down Thomas’s proposal. Now that he’s back for Christmas, is this their second chance? And in Her Duke Under the Mistletoe by Helen Dickson: Sophie is stunned by her convenient husband Tristan’s return—and their thrilling new attraction… 

From Harlequin Historical: Your romantic escape to the past.

Diane Gaston

Biography

Diane Gaston’s dream job had always been to write romance novels. One day she dared to pursue that dream and has never looked back. Her books have won Romance’s highest honours: the RITA Award, the National Readers Choice Award, Holt Medallion, and Golden Heart. Laura Martin

Biography

Laura Martin writes historical romances with an adventurous undercurrent. When not writing she spends her time working as a doctor in Cambridgeshire, where she lives with her husband. In her spare moments Laura loves to lose herself in a book, and has been known to read from cover to cover in a single day when the story is particularly gripping. She also loves to travel—especially to visit historical sites and far-flung shores.gt;

Helen Dickson

Biography

Helen Dickson lives in South Yorkshire with her retired farm manager husband. On leaving school she entered the nursing profession, which she left to bring up a young family. Having moved out of the chaotic farmhouse, she has more time to indulge in her favourite pastimes. She enjoys being outdoors, travelling, reading and music. An incurable romantic, she writes for pleasure. It was a love of history that drove her to writing historical romantic fiction.
